Studies on metabolites of mycoparasitic fungi. II. Metabolites of Trichoderma koningii.

Q Huang1, Y Tezuka, T Kikuchi, A Nishi, K Tubaki, K Tanaka.   

Abstract

Four peptaibols, named trichokonins (TKs) V, VI, VII, and VIII, were isolated from the culture broth of Trichoderma koningii Oudemans. Primary structures of these peptaibols were elucidated by electrospray ionization mass spectrometry (ESI-MS), FAB-MS, and collision-induced dissociation (CID) techniques along with nuclear Overhauser enhancement spectroscopy (NOESY).
